Why Roller Doors Run Slow and How to Get Them Back to Normal
A well-functioning roller door needs to lift and close at a steady pace. Most modern roller doors run at roughly seven to eight inches per second when running correctly. That signals an average seven-foot-tall door should entirely open in around ten to twelve seconds. When your door is requiring fifteen, twenty, or even thirty seconds to lift, something is amiss. This slow roller door is not only irritating. It is typically the initial warning sign that a part of the system is breaking down, filthy, or out of alignment. Catching the source early often means an inexpensive fix. Ignoring it generally means the door eventually fails to keep working completely. This article explains the most frequent causes a roller door loses speed and how to fix each one.
Tracks That Need Cleaning Are the Biggest Cause
This leading culprit this roller door runs slow is dirty or unlubricated tracks. The tracks are the metal channels that steer the door as the door rolls up. As time passes, dust, leaves, cobwebs, and old grease build up inside the tracks. These rollers, which are the little wheels that travel along the tracks, begin to stick rather than rolling smoothly. This drag pushes the motor to work harder, which reduces the speed of the entire door. This fix is simple and needs about fifteen minutes. Wipe out both tracks with a fresh rag to get rid of all the dirt and old grease. Next apply a garage door specific lubricant to the rollers, copyrights, and springs. Avoid WD-40, which is a degreaser and removes the grease you require. Use a lithium-based or silicone-based spray formulated for garage doors. After treating the parts, run the door through three or four complete cycles. The door should noticeably speed up right away.
Worn Rollers Drag and Slow the Door
When lubrication doesn't fix the slowness, the following thing to look at is the rollers themselves. Rollers wear down with years of use, especially the older steel ones with exposed ball bearings. Worn rollers do not spin freely. Rather, they grind and shake along the track, which produces drag and slows the door. Examine each roller by observing the door open. Should any rollers look tilted, cracked, or appear to spin unevenly, they happen to be due for replacement. Nylon rollers with sealed bearings happen to be quieter and last longer than steel rollers. A full set of nylon rollers costs around one hundred to two hundred dollars for a regular door, and a garage door technician can replace them all in under an hour. Many homeowners report a forty to fifty percent speed improvement after a full roller replacement on an older door.
How Weak Torsion Springs Slow the Door
Above the door sit one or two long metal coils called torsion springs. These springs do most of the work of lifting the door. The opener motor really just steers the door up and down. Once a spring loses strength over time, the door becomes much heavier than the motor was designed to lift. This motor strains and the door slows down consequently. To inspect the springs, pull the red emergency release cord to disconnect the door from the opener, after that lift the door by hand. A correctly balanced door ought to feel light and should stay in place when released halfway up. If the door feels heavy or slides back down when you let go, the springs are losing strength. Spring replacement is not a do-it-yourself job. Torsion springs hold enormous stored energy and can produce serious injury if dealt with wrong. A qualified technician can replace springs in around an hour, with the typical cost running between two hundred and four hundred dollars.
When the Opener Motor and Capacitor Wear Out
Tucked inside the opener motor housing sits a tiny electrical component called a capacitor. This capacitor stores electrical energy and releases it in a burst to help the motor to start each time the door moves. A failing capacitor causes the motor to kick on weakly, which leads a slow-moving door. The same applies to a worn drive gear inside the opener. Both parts wear down across years of use. If your door starts slow but speeds up partway through the lift, a weak capacitor is frequently the cause. If the door is slow Roller Door Maintenance the whole travel and the motor sounds strained, the drive gear may be worn down. Both repairs cost between one hundred and three hundred dollars, with parts. When the opener is more than fifteen years old, full opener replacement is usually more economical than servicing one part at a time.
Speed Settings That Slow Down Smart Openers
Modern smart openers from LiftMaster, Chamberlain, and Genie often have multiple speed settings built in. These settings allow homeowners choose between a quiet slow mode and a faster standard mode. When the door has always been slow since installation, confirm whether the slow mode was accidentally enabled. The owner's manual for the opener will show how to access the speed settings. Nearly all smart openers also have a soft-start and soft-stop feature, which leads the door to begin and end its travel slowly to cut down on wear. This is normal and not a problem to fix. What you want to confirm is whether the main travel speed is set to standard or to a reduced setting.
How Cold Weather Slows Down Roller Doors
Across winter, a stiff and cold roller door runs noticeably slower than the same door in summer. This grease in the tracks thickens in cold temperatures, the rollers do not spin as smoothly, and the door becomes physically harder to lift. This opener motor compensates by working harder, but the result is still a slower door. This is especially common in unheated garages. Should your door only runs slow during the coldest months and returns to normal speed in warmer weather, this is the cause. The fix is to use a garage door lubricant that works in cold temperatures. Silicone-based sprays handle cold weather better than lithium-based grease. Apply the lubricant before winter starts and again midway through the cold season.
Bent and Misaligned Tracks Slow the Door
Your roller door can also slow down if the tracks themselves are bent or misaligned. Tracks can shift if the door has been hit by a car, if mounting bolts have loosened over time, or if the house has settled and pulled the tracks out of square. Glance at both tracks from a distance and confirm that they are perfectly vertical and parallel to each other. Any visible bend, twist, or gap between the track and the wall mounting bracket is a problem. The door is going to fight against the misalignment, which both slows the door and wears out the rollers faster. Track realignment is typically a technician job, since it needs special tools and careful measurement. Plan to pay between one hundred fifty and three hundred dollars for a track adjustment.
When the Motor Itself Is the Issue
Occasionally the problem is not the door at all. It is the opener motor reaching the end of its working life. Garage door openers usually last twelve to fifteen years before parts start to fail. An older opener that has slowed down over months or years is usually telling you it requires replacement. Listen to the motor as the door moves. A healthy motor makes a steady hum or smooth sound. A failing motor makes grinding, clicking, or struggling sounds, and may also overheat after just a few cycles. One new mid-range belt drive opener costs between four hundred and seven hundred dollars installed and is going to run faster, quieter, and longer than an aging unit.
